I can totally relate...

Amy,

Even though I am adopting from Poland... I have gone through something similar, and the wait is the hardest part (I actually enjoyed the document part, putting together a little family album for adoption authorities in Poland, etc.) ... At the very beginning, we wanted to adopt a girl 0-3 yrs old. Our lawyer advised us to be more flexible, so we changed our home study to "any sex, 0-7 yr old, one child preferred, but 2 siblings OK." I am at peace with it because I have realized that the important thing is that it is the right "match." I realized that the overall picture: child's health, past experience, personality, etc. etc. etc. are so much more important than some abstract child that I imagined I would like to raise. I started talking to many adoptive parents who had bad experiences even though they adopted infants and also with those who had wonderful experience with children who were a bit older... So, I do encourage you to be a bit more flexible on your expectations. Also, I hear it feels awful to turn down a referral, but it is OK and perhaps that child was meant for someone else... You will know when you get the right one... you will know in your heart, it will feel right...

Amy - for me the toughest part was waiting for our referral - I felt like I wasn't "doing" anything about our process - at least with the paperwork you feel like you are doing something and in some control. Sometimes I think IVF would be easier in that respect - you are usually "doing" something most weeks.

We also increased our age range - although it didnt' really matter as our referral was right at 12 months...part of it for us was we were a bit more educated on possible issues or health risks etc once we were more into the process. And my friend increased her age range and got a referral in 2 weeks and her little girl is her best buddy.
It all happens for a reason - hang in!
